Where to stay in Bridestowe

Bridestowe, a charming village in Okehampton, offers a delightful blend of outdoor adventure and scenic beauty. Explore the stunning campsites, visit the quaint village of Virginstow, and pay homage at St Bridget's Church. Nearby, Exbourne invites relaxation with a family-friendly atmosphere, while festive celebrations throughout the year add a touch of joy. Whether seeking romance or adventure, Bridestowe and its surroundings promise an unforgettable experience for every traveller.

  • Okehampton: Nestled in the heart of Devon, Okehampton is a charming town that serves as a gateway to the stunning landscapes of Dartmoor National Park. With a steady influx of visitors year-round, particularly peaking in spring and summer, Okehampton is perfect for outdoor enthusiasts. Explore its scenic beauty through various recreational activities, including golfing at local courses or hiking along picturesque trails. The proximity to national parks and nature reserves offers an abundance of opportunities for adventure, making it a fantastic base for your explorations.
  • Sourton: A quaint village just 2km from Bridestowe, Sourton is a hidden gem that attracts seasonal visitors, especially during spring and late summer. Known for its stunning natural scenery, Sourton invites travellers to engage in outdoor pursuits within its lush surroundings. The village boasts access to beautiful recreational areas, while nearby attractions include historic houses and private gardens, providing a glimpse into local heritage. Sourton's peaceful atmosphere makes it an ideal spot for a tranquil retreat amidst nature.
  • Lydford: Located 5km from Bridestowe, Lydford is a picturesque village that perfectly balances outdoor adventure and serene landscapes. With visitor numbers peaking during spring and summer months, Lydford offers a variety of activities including hiking trails and recreational areas that cater to adventurous spirits. The village is close to both the national park and nature reserves, allowing for immersive experiences in the great outdoors. Lydford's charming character and scenic beauty make it a delightful stop on your journey through Devon.

Things to do in Bridestowe

Shopping

In Bridestowe, you can find charming local shops offering unique gifts and souvenirs. If you're up for a drive, head to Okehampton, around 16km away, where you can explore the Okehampton Market, featuring local produce and crafts, as well as various shops in the town centre.

Recreation

Bridestowe Lavender Estate offers a tranquil setting with stunning lavender fields, ideal for leisurely strolls and photography. Nearby, the Okehampton Castle provides a glimpse into history, while the Dartmoor National Park invites exploration with its scenic walks and fresh air, perfect for relaxation and rejuvenation.

Adventure

Bridestowe is renowned for its stunning lavender fields, offering picturesque walks and photo opportunities. Explore the nearby Dartmoor National Park, where you can hike, cycle, or even try rock climbing amidst breathtaking landscapes and wildlife. Experience the charm of the local village and sample fresh produce at the market.

Nightlife

In Bridestowe, enjoy a relaxed evening at the local pub, where you can savour a pint and chat with friendly locals. For a more vibrant atmosphere, head to Okehampton, where lively bars and music venues create a buzzing nightlife scene just a short drive away.

Find the best attractions near Bridestowe

Bridestowe, nestled in Okehampton, is an ideal destination for outdoor enthusiasts and adventure seekers. Visitors can explore captivating attractions such as national parks, historic houses, and serene lakes. The local points of interest offer a rich blend of culture and romance, making it perfect for those looking to immerse themselves in the beautiful scenery and engaging experiences that the area has to offer.

  • Bellever Tor: Nestled in a picturesque forest setting, Bellever Tor offers a blend of adventure and outdoor activities, making it ideal for hiking and exploring nature. The stunning views from the tor provide a unique vantage point of the surrounding landscape, perfect for photography enthusiasts.
  • Dartmoor National Park: Renowned for its dramatic moorland, Dartmoor National Park is a haven for outdoor lovers. Spanning vast expanses of rugged terrain, it features stunning scenery, diverse wildlife, and numerous trails, ideal for walking, cycling, and rock climbing.
  • Lydford Gorge: A spectacular canyon, Lydford Gorge boasts breathtaking waterfalls and steep cliffs. Visitors can enjoy scenic walks along the gorge, experiencing its natural beauty and tranquil environment, making it a delightful spot for nature enthusiasts.

Best time to go to Bridestowe

The best time to visit Bridestowe can depend on the weather and when visitor numbers rise and fall. The hottest average temperature in Bridestowe falls in July, when visitor numbers are average and weather is mostly cloudy with light rain. The coolest average temperature in Bridestowe falls in January and February. February has moderately low visitor numbers and mostly cloudy weather.

calendar iconCalendar Monthtemperature iconTemperaturerain iconPrecipitationmostly cloudy iconCloudinessoccupation rate iconOccupancyprice iconPricing
January41.0°F (5.0°C)Light RainMostly CloudyModerately LowSlightly Low
February41.0°F (5.0°C)Light RainMostly CloudyModerately LowSlightly Low
March43.0°F (6.1°C)Light RainMostly CloudyModerately HighAverage
April46.2°F (7.9°C)Light RainMostly CloudyModerately HighAverage
May50.9°F (10.5°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ageAverage
June56.3°F (13.5°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ageSlightly High
July59.5°F (15.3°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ageSlightly High
August59.0°F (15.0°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ageSlightly High
September56.5°F (13.6°C)Light RainMostly CloudyModerately LowAverage
October52.0°F (11.1°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ageAverage
November46.4°F (8.0°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ageSlightly Low
December43.3°F (6.3°C)Light RainMostly CloudyModerately HighAverage

What's the seasonal weather like in Bridestowe?
The hottest months are usually July and August, with an average temperature of 14°C, while the coldest months are January and February, with an average of 6°C. Average annual precipitation for Bridestowe is 955 mm.
